Full Notice Text
N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ARINGNO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the City Council of the City of Lake Elsinore, California, will hold a Public Hearing on May 12, 2026, at the Lake Elsinore Cultural Center, 183 North Main Street, Lake Elsinore, California, 92530, at 7:00 p.m., or as soon thereafter as the matter may be heard, to consider the following: Planning Application No. 2019-78 (GC Global, LLC – DA Amendment): The proposed request is an amendment to an approved Development Agreement (DA-2026-02) for an existing cannabis business, GC Global, LLC, located at 31875 Corydon Road, Unit 140. The amendment is primarily to reduce the Community Benefit Fund fees including establishing a separate fee rate for retail and non-retail cannabis uses and allowing fees to be paid in monthly payments. The amendment would not change the cannabis business’ approved land use(s) and licenses(s). The proposed project is exempt from California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A), pursuant to California Environmental Quality Act (Cal. Pub. Res. Code §§21000 et seq.: “CEQA”) and the CEQA Guidelines (14 C.C.R. §§ 15000 et seq.) pursuant to CEQA Guidelines Section 15301 (Class 1: Existing Facilities). PLANNING COMMISSION RECOMMENDATION: On April 21, 2026, at a duly noticed Public Hearing, the Lake Elsinore Planning Commission by a 4-0 vote recommended that the City Council approve the proposed amendment to the development agreement. ALL INTERESTED PERSONS are invited to submit written information, express opinions or otherwise submit written evidence by email to calvarez@Lake-Elsinore.org . If you wish to legally challenge any action taken by the City on the above matter, you may be limited to raising only those issues you or someone else at the Public Hearing described in this notice, or in written correspondence delivered to the City prior to or at the Public Hearing. If you require accommodation to participate in a Public Hearing, please contact the City Clerk’s office at (951) 374-3124, ext. 269. All Agenda materials are available for review on the City’s website at www.lake-elsinore.org , the Friday before the Public Hearing. FURTHER INFORMATION on this item may be obtained by contacting Carlos Serna, Associate Planner in the Planning Division at cserna@lake-elsinore.org or (951) 824-7415.
